While investigating the mysterious deaths of three girls in the remote town of Briarwood, Detective Evan O'Riley tries to solve a cold case of the town's serial killer from the 1960's. *** Three sixteen-year-old girls are found dead after being plunged off the roof of their school. The question it poses: did they jump, or were they pushed? Detective Evan O'Riley has been solving crimes in Riverton for six years. Some cases have answers, others remain unsolved. His latest case brings him to the remote town of Briarwood where he begins his investigation into whether the case is a triple homicide or suicide. While working the case, Evan hears about an infamous serial killer that brought havoc to Briarwood in the 1960's called the The SAD Killer. The best part? He was never caught. As Evan tries to solve the triple deaths of the girls, he gets swept fifty years into the past, digging up case files and tracking down old family members and investigators from the 1965 murders. Evan becomes determined to solve the mystery once and for all and finally put a name to the SAD Killer. But little does Evan know, the killer may be closer than he thinks... Are these the sort of things you like, my dear? the stories and the rhymes that make you shake? are you the sort who seeks darkness and fear? I surely hope you are, for your own sake. In here you'll meet the fear who has a face, in here you'll feel the cold under your bed, In here the childhood terrors have a space, And bedsheets are all weaved of spiders' thread. So, gather one and all who relish fear, and gather those who savour grim good times, find your peace and gladness walking here, in the Never Told Nursery Rhymes. **** These are a few grim little rhymes of my own invention, although I'm sure many of you have noticed that quite a few have outside inspiration. Some of them are meant to be scary, some of them are just meant to have an enjoyable atmosphere, but hopefully at least a few will tickle your fancy.
